Storytelling has been an essential part of human culture for centuries, a powerful means of connection. It's a way to share stories and values. When it comes to kids, storytelling can be an excellent way to encourage imagination and literacy skills. But what happens when you add art to the mix? The combination of storytelling and art can be a game-changer.
One of the most effective ways to engage kids with storytelling through art is through visual storytelling. This can take many forms, from drawing and painting. By using visual elements to tell a story, kids can tap into their emotional intelligence and empathy. For example, you could ask kids to draw a picture of their favorite story. This can be a great way to encourage kids to think creatively and develop their artistic skills.
Another approach to engaging kids with storytelling through art is through playmaking and improvisation. Puppetry is a traditional method of engaging audiences. By creating puppets or using hand puppets to retell a story, kids can use their imagination and creativity when it comes to character development and storytelling.
Storytelling through art can also be a great way to introduce kids to various art styles and techniques. For example, you could develop a multimedia presentation about a historical event. In addition to the creative benefits, storytelling through art can also have a range of emotional and psychological benefits. For example, it can enhance their critical thinking skills and analysis. It can also foster a positive and supportive class environment.
If you're looking to foster a love of learning and art, there are a number of ideas and activities that you can try. One idea is to develop a multimedia presentation together. Another idea is to compose a piece of music based on a story or theme. You can also make a handmade stop-motion animation.
In conclusion, art and storytelling are a great combination for kids. By combining visual and auditory elements of storytelling, kids can learn about characters, plot, and setting in a fun and interactive way. From visual storytelling to puppetry and role-playing, there are several ways to engage kids with storytelling and art. Whether you're a parent, teacher, or caregiver, these ideas can help you to create a more engaging and interactive learning experience.
